安全裕量在保障压力蒸汽灭菌器灭菌安全中的应用

摘  要:目的:确定压力蒸汽灭菌器正常运行的安全裕量。方法:在压力蒸汽灭菌器正常运行范围内,进行50次实验,测定灭菌器关键参数(平衡时间、灭菌温度范围、维持时间、温度均匀性)结果,归纳出安全裕量。结果:关键参数的安全裕量重现性良好。结论:实现量化评价压力蒸汽灭菌过程,能通过风险分析规避灭菌失败可能事件,提早进行干预性维护;发现物理监测、化学监测、生物监测未能发现的敷料未经清洗重复使用、管腔堵塞问题,保证灭菌安全。Objective Obtaining the safety margin of pressure steam sterilization. Methods In the normal operation range of pressure steam sterilizer, 50 experiments were carried out to determine the key parameters(equilibration time, sterilization temperature band, holding time, and sterilization temperature uniformity) of the sterilizer, and the safety margin value was calculated therefore. Results The key parameters remain good reproducibility. Conclusion Quantitative evaluation of pressure steam sterilization process can be realized by risk analysis to avoid possible events of sterilization failure, and performance of early intervention maintenance of pressure steam sterilizer. Realization of discovering problems of dressing reuse without cleaning and tube blockage by safety margin, which cannot be found by physical monitoring, chemical monitoring and biological monitoring.
